Overview

Dejian Yu is affiliated with Nanjing Audit University in China. Their research spans multiple interdisciplinary fields, primarily focusing on areas such as Electrical and Electronic Engineering, Materials Chemistry, Management Science and Operations Research, Artificial Intelligence, and Strategy and Management. The work demonstrates significant engagement with both theoretical and applied aspects of these domains.

The scientist's recent publications highlight contributions across diverse venues and topics. Notable papers include:

  • Analysis of Collaboration Evolution in AHP Research: 1982-2018 (2020) published in International Journal of Information Technology & Decision Making
  • Two-dimensional halide perovskite as β-ray scintillator for nuclear radiation monitoring (2020) published in Nature Communications
  • A bibliometric study for DEA applied to energy efficiency: Trends and future challenges (2020) published in Applied Energy
  • Discovering topics and trends in the field of Artificial Intelligence: Using LDA topic modeling (2023) published in Expert Systems with Applications

Key research topics addressed by Dejian Yu include:

  • Perovskite Materials and Applications
  • Multi-Criteria Decision Making
  • Quantum Dots Synthesis and Properties
  • Sustainable Supply Chain Management
  • Scientometrics and Bibliometrics Research
  • Rough Sets and Fuzzy Logic
  • Energy, Environment, Economic Growth

Frequently collaborating with other researchers, Dejian Yu has worked extensively with colleagues including Zeshui Xu, Fei Cao, Zeyao Han, Haibo Zeng, and Jiaxin Liu. The number of joint publications ranges from seven to fourteen with these co-authors.
